Biography
Adjunct Professor, Medical Course, Federal University of Paraná (UFPR). Has experience in the area of ​​Physical Activity and Health, with adaptation to the cardiovascular, immunological and molecular necessities to the physical training. He has worked in: A) verification of the effects of the rehabilitation program through physical exercise in patients with cardiovascular and metabolic diseases on: immunological mechanisms; Molecular; Oxidative stress; Mechanisms involved without control of cardiac muscle function and remodeling; Endothelial function and Functional fitness.
